NATIONAL LIBRARY REGULATIONS 1994 - REG 10
Personal conduct on Library property
- (1)
- A person must not, on Library property:
- (a)
- interfere with, or engage
in conduct that damages, an exhibit, plant, structure or object; or
- (b)
- engage in conduct that obstructs, disturbs or annoys another person properly
using the premises; or
- (c)
- engage in conduct that destroys, alters or erases
a computer program on a computer, computer system or part of a computer
system; or
- (d)
- attach any article to, write on or otherwise engage in conduct
that defaces, any structure; or
- (e)
- engage in conduct that exposes or causes
to be exposed for show, sale or hire any article for use or consumption by a
member of the public if the person does not have the written consent of the
Council or the Director-General; or
- (f)
- contravene a reasonable direction of
an authorised person.
Penalty: 5 penalty units.
- (2)
- It is a defence to a prosecution for an offence against
paragraph (1) (d) or (f) if the person had a reasonable excuse.
Note A defendant bears an evidential burden in relation to
the question whether he or she had a reasonable excuse (see section 13.3
of the Criminal Code ).
- (3)
- Strict liability applies to paragraph (1) (f).
